Merchant's description

The Chassagne-Montrachet Morgeot Vincent Dancer 2017 is a Premier Cru white Burgundy produced from 100% Chardonnay grapes. This wine hails from the Morgeot vineyard, noted for its clay and limestone soils that influence character. The 2017 vintage is known for its concentration, with natural fermentation and ageing of 12 to 16 months in French oak barrels, a significant portion of which is new. Expect a layered nose, with hints of citrus, minerality and floral undertones.
